Tenguégué
Tenguégué is a cliff in Adrar Region, Mauritania and has an elevation of 399 metres.- Type: Cliff with an elevation of 399 metres
- Also known as: “Tenguegue” and “Tenguegueh”
- Category: landform
- Location: Adrar Region, Mauritania, Sahel, Africa
